Some Quick Film Facts About Matilda Agatha
The film version of Matilda, which, honestly, many people remember very fondly, was brought to the screen with a group of people who, in a way, really made it special. You had Mara Wilson, who played Matilda, and then there were also Danny DeVito and Rhea Perlman, who played her parents, Harry and Zinnia Wormwood. Embeth Davidtz also had a very important part as Miss Jennifer Honey, Matilda's kind teacher. Danny DeVito didn't just act in it; he also produced the film, helped tell the story as the narrator, and was the one who directed it. Key Details for the Matilda Agatha Film
Film Title | Matilda |
Release Year | 1996 (Film Adaptation) |
Director | Danny DeVito |
Producers | Danny DeVito, Michael Shamberg, Stacey Sher |
Narrator | Danny DeVito |
Main Cast | Mara Wilson (Matilda Wormwood), Danny DeVito (Harry Wormwood), Rhea Perlman (Zinnia Wormwood), Embeth Davidtz (Miss Jennifer Honey), Pam Ferris (Miss Agatha Trunchbull) |
Based On | 1988 Children's Novel by Roald Dahl |

What Was School Like for Matilda Agatha?
When Matilda goes to school, she, in some respects, finds a mix of things, some good and some not so good. She manages to make friends, which is, you know, a very important step for her, especially given her home situation. However, she also quickly discovers that the headmistress, Miss Trunchbull, is a very harsh person who hands out severe punishments to the students. This kind of environment, where children are treated with such unkindness, is, honestly, very difficult for Matilda to deal with, and it further fuels her desire to see justice served. It's pretty clear that Trunchbull's actions are a major source of conflict in the story, pushing Matilda to act.
On the brighter side, Matilda finds a true ally and a kind spirit in her teacher, Miss Jennifer Honey. Miss Honey, you see, takes a real liking to Matilda, recognizing her exceptional abilities and her good heart. Unlike Matilda's parents, Miss Honey actually understands and appreciates the young girl's keen mind and unique way of looking at the world. This relationship is, in a way, a very important one for Matilda, offering her the warmth, encouragement, and support that she doesn't get at home. It's through Miss Honey that Matilda finds a sense of belonging and, quite simply, someone who truly believes in her, which is, you know, something every child deserves.

One of the most touching aspects connected to the film involves Mara Wilson, the young actress who played Matilda. Sadly, during the time the movie was being filmed, Mara's mother, Suzie Shapiro Wilson, passed away from breast cancer. This was, honestly, a very difficult time for Mara, but she showed incredible courage by bravely finishing her work on Matilda. The film was, in a way, dedicated to her mother, which adds another layer of meaning to the whole production.
